Posted January 29, 2008 Posted January 29, 2008 All this is in the minutes of the Forum on the official site. 2008/09 Shirt Sponsorship SW updated the meeting on progress on a new shirt sponsorship deal for next season. For the first time the club had used an outside specialist agency who had done a thorough costing of the value of shirt sponsorship for prospective sponsors. The market for shirt sponsorship had changed significantly in recent years and there was much more interest from overseas companies and global brands following the successful marketing of the Premier League in overseas TV markets. The club were hoping to have a deal in place by February, which would fit in with deadlines from Umbro for shirt manufacture. The club were talking to interested parties but it was a very competitive market as another 7 Premier League clubs were also looking for new sponsors. It was hoped that everything would be resolved in time for Umbro to produce the new shirts in good time for the new season. However, the club would not allow themselves to miss a better commercial deal to meet these deadlines. If necessary the club would consider air freighting the new shirts to make them available at the right time. There was a further discussion about the suitability of having a gambling company as a shirt sponsor on shirts sold to children. The club were aware of the issues and also the restrictions that this gave the club but had to balance these concerns with commercial considerations.
